js 代码
- var?jtabs?=?new?Ext.TabPanel('jtabs');??
- var?tab2?=?jtabs.addTab('jtabs-2',?"Ajax?Tab?1");??
- tab2.setUrl('tree.jsp');??
照上面这样写,tree.jsp中的js没有执行,
我想问问大家是怎么做的.
1 楼
fangzhouxing
2007-09-18
用IFRAME.
2 楼
Sean220
2007-09-19
需要用iframe么?如果这个tree是本页面组成部分,应该没必要放到另外一个页面上
那么只要页面有一个div,id随便定一个,比如叫tab-tree
<div id="tab-tree" style="width:200px;height:500;">1</div>
//建立一个tabs,tab-ct可能为页面上的另外一个div,也可以不定
var tabs = new Ext.TabPanel('tab-ct', true);
tabs.addTab('tab-tree', 'Tab2'); //把包含树的div设置为tab的构造参数
//在id为tab-tree的div建立tree
var Tree = Ext.tree;
var tree = new Tree.TreePanel("tab-tree", {
animate:true,
loader: new Tree.TreeLoader(),
enableDD:true,
containerScroll: true,
singleExpand:true
}
//构造节点....
那么只要页面有一个div,id随便定一个,比如叫tab-tree
<div id="tab-tree" style="width:200px;height:500;">1</div>
//建立一个tabs,tab-ct可能为页面上的另外一个div,也可以不定
var tabs = new Ext.TabPanel('tab-ct', true);
tabs.addTab('tab-tree', 'Tab2'); //把包含树的div设置为tab的构造参数
//在id为tab-tree的div建立tree
var Tree = Ext.tree;
var tree = new Tree.TreePanel("tab-tree", {
animate:true,
loader: new Tree.TreeLoader(),
enableDD:true,
containerScroll: true,
singleExpand:true
}
//构造节点....
3 楼
yuejun13
2007-09-19
多谢,我试一试